Official Journal of the European Union

C 282/16

(Case C-166/14)

2014/C 282/22

Language of the case: German

Referring court

Parties to the main proceedings

Applicant: MedEval — Qualitäts-, Leistungs- und Struktur-Evaluierung im Gesundheitswesen GmbH

Defendant: Bundesvergabeamt

Other parties: Bundesminister für Wissenschaft, Forschung und Wirtschaft; Hauptverband der österreichischen Sozialversicherungsträger; Pharmazeutische Gehaltskasse für Österreich

Question referred

Is EU law — in particular the general principles of equivalence and effectiveness and Council Directive 89/665/EEC (1) of 21 December 1989 on the coordination of the laws, regulations and administrative provisions relating to the application of review procedures to the award of public supply and public works contracts, as amended by Directive 2007/66/EC (2) of the European Parliament and of the Council of 11 December 2007 amending Council Directives 89/665/EEC and 92/13/EEC with regard to improving the effectiveness of review procedures concerning the award of public contracts — to be interpreted as precluding a national legal situation in which an application for a declaration of an infringement of public procurement law must be made within six months of the conclusion of the contract, if the declaration of an infringement of public procurement law is a precondition not only of annulling the contract but also of bringing a claim for damages?

(1) OJ 1989 L 395, p. 33.

(2) OJ 2007 L 335, p. 31.
